Charles Leclerc did not anticipate Oscar Piastri leaving him in his wake at the Japanese Grand Prix.
Charles Leclerc expressed his surprise at Oscar Piastri’s rapid pace during the opening lap of the Japanese Grand Prix. Despite securing the lead ahead of Mercedes drivers George Russell and Kimi Antonelli, Leclerc struggled to keep up with Piastri’s strong performance. After being overtaken by Russell, Leclerc regained momentum following a safety car period and managed to secure a podium finish by passing Lewis Hamilton and the second Mercedes car. Leclerc highlighted his astonishment at Piastri’s early race advantage, indicating that he anticipated the Ferrari to match the McLaren’s speed. Nevertheless, he remained hopeful for a comeback later in the race, although it did not materialize.
